KBW2026 Announces Second Wave of Sponsors Including Ripple, Hanwha Financial Group, Mirae Asset

Asia's leading digital asset conference 'KBW2026 With Upbit' has unveiled its second wave of sponsors. The lineup includes global blockchain companies, domestic financial groups, asset management firms, telecom and security enterprises, as well as AI projects, making this year's KBW partner portfolio more diverse.
KBW2026 organizer Factblock announced on the 16th that Ripple, Hanwha Financial Group, BTQ, Mirae Asset Management, SK Telecom, and Ahnab Blockchain Company will join as gold sponsors. Venis, Kite AI, Sui, Paros, and Genoland are silver sponsors.
This lineup features participation from financial institutions including Hanwha Financial Group and Mirae Asset Management. Hanwha Financial Group is expanding its blockchain-based overseas remittance and digital asset custody services, while Mirae Asset Management signed a business agreement with On Tempo Finance in June to advance tokenization of GlobalX ETF products.
Ripple provides infrastructure for global payments and digital asset custody for enterprises and financial institutions. BTQ develops next-generation security technologies protecting digital assets and financial infrastructure, including quantum-resistant cryptography (PQC). SK Telecom and Ahnab Blockchain Company, a subsidiary of Ahnab Security, joined as gold sponsors.
Other participants include Elsa, an AI-based crypto agent platform supporting digital asset trading and management through natural language requests, and $TRUMP, Donald Trump's meme coin. Venis is a privacy-focused generative AI platform, while Kite AI offers blockchain infrastructure for identity verification and payment authorization within user-defined limits. Sui aims for high processing performance and scalability as a Layer 1 blockchain. Paros provides blockchain infrastructure for on-chain tokenization of physical assets and institutional finance, and Genoland develops smart contract platforms using Gno language.
Policy education partner American Innovation Project is also participating. Previous major partners include Upbit, 0G, BRV, BitGo, Stable, Trias, and Got Network. KBW2026 will be held from September 29 to October 1 at the Seoul Walkerhill Hotel & Resort. An invitation-only 'Upbit Institutional Summit' for institutional and financial sector representatives will take place on September 29, followed by the main conference on September 30 to October 1.
Factblock CEO Park Wi-ik stated, 'This year's KBW features not only crypto-native companies but also enterprises and institutions from finance, asset management, telecom, security, AI, and policy sectors. You can witness the rapid expansion of the digital asset industry into traditional finance and advanced technology across all fields at the KBW2026 venue.'
